The itinerary in detail
Meet-up at Plaza San Luis: This central location is easy to find and serves as a scenic starting point. From here, your gentle walk begins, taking you through the colonial streets that once saw the pulse of Manila’s early days.
Twilight walk through colonial streets: As you follow your guide, you’ll notice how the lanterns cast a warm glow on the cobblestones, making it a photographer’s dream. The ambiance is peaceful, yet the stories of love and conflict keep the atmosphere gripping.
Visit to dungeons, gardens, and Rizal’s last steps: These sites are not just remnants of the past but storytelling anchors. You’ll hear about Jose Rizal’s final moments and the significance of the city walls in Filipino resistance.
Inside the San Agustin Courtyard: This UNESCO World Heritage site is the tour’s centerpiece, where colonial romance tales are shared. Reviewers mention the “colonial-era romance tales” inside as a favorite memory, adding a romantic and historical flavor.
Merienda at a heritage café: Sampling Halo-Halo here isn’t just about the dessert; it’s about experiencing a Filipino tradition in a setting that echoes history. Some reviewers highlight the “delicious” merienda and appreciated the chance to relax amidst the ambiance.
Lantern-lit fortress ruins and garden walks: The fortress’s ruins glow softly under lanterns, creating a scene straight out of a period film. The garden stroll offers a moment of calm and reflection.
Riverside stroll with skyline views: Ending the night along the Pasig River, you’ll enjoy a panoramic view of Manila’s skyline. It’s a peaceful spot to digest the evening’s stories and capture photos.

FAQs

Is this tour suitable for all ages?
Yes, it’s a gentle walk designed for most age groups, with no strenuous activities involved.
How long does the tour last?
It lasts about 5 hours, which is a comfortable length for an evening activity.
What language is used during the tour?
The guides speak English and Tagalog, so you can expect bilingual narration.
Does the tour include transportation?
No, you meet directly at Plaza San Luis; the walking covers the entire route.
Is the tour private or group-based?
It’s a private group experience, allowing for a more personalized visit.
Can I customize the itinerary?
Yes, times and attractions are usually flexible; let your guide know your preferences.
What should I bring?
Comfortable shoes are recommended to navigate cobblestone streets and uneven surfaces.
Are there any age restrictions?
There’s no specific age restriction, but younger children should be comfortable walking and listening to stories.
What is included in the price?
The fee covers the guided tour, merienda (Halo-Halo), and access to sites visited.
